Gag Order on Physician Discussion of Guns Is Overturned—for Now

One side will say it’s a restoration of freedom of speech for doctors concerned about a legitimate public health issue. The other will say it’s a step down the slippery slope toward unfair restrictions on the right to bear arms. Either way, a federal appeals court says physicians in Florida are free to ask patients if they own a gun whether the question is medically relevant at the time or not.
